The UK has no fly zones

The UK government announced plans of expanding no-fly zones to drones near airports. These areas will expand from one kilometer to five kilometres. The recent Gatwick incident forced the airport to ground flights for a day and Heathrow purchased drone anti-drone systems. The new rules of the government will ensure that no drone poses a risk for passengers or airport workers. The UK is leading in drone regulation and criminal prevention. It is a crime for a drone to be flown over 400ft or within five kilometers of an airfield under UK drone laws. A conviction could result in severe fines or even a lifetime sentence.

DefendTex Drone40

The DefendTex Drone40 UAV, a nano-unmanned aerial device (UAV), has a range 12 kilometers. The British Army used it to monitor Mali where it was being used as a loitering weapon. It's lightweight and weighs in at less than half of a pound. It can fly for between 30-60 minutes. It can carry electronic and kinetic weapons depending on its payload.
